As a Cybersecurity Engineer, you will provide technical expertise and solutions to remediate persistent and challenging portfolio-wide vulnerabilities.  We’re looking for someone who has passion for IT, resourceful problem-solving abilities, and a desire to learn our indicators of success in this role.  The ideal candidate will have a breadth of experience over a variety of technologies that are typically used to build and run enterprise applications.  The candidate will not necessarily have deep experience in all domain areas but should have a good understanding of how the various layers of an enterprise application stack interact with one another.  You will work directly with system admin teams to assist and remediate vulnerabilities and harden environments, while providing recommendations on ways to enhance vulnerability management. Additionally, you will work in a team environment to develop proactive solutions to improve overall enterprise security posture through process streamlining and automation.

Contributions

Responsibilities include

 

Provide subject matter expertise in various risk assessments, working in an Agile environment with an understanding of the full software development lifecycle.Advocate for and ensure appropriate security practices are communicated and implemented within application development portfolios.Ability and proven experience in implementing, configuring, and securing multiple areas of an enterprise application stack, including the OS, Database, Application Server, Load Balancer, and Web Server layers.  Understanding how PKI/TLS certificates work is a must.Integrate with both the application development and security assurance divisions to ensure vulnerability findings are understood, remediated or baselined as appropriateDocument security findings and remediations in an enterprise knowledge baseSupport Information System Security Officers (ISSO) with activities such as security scan analysis and partner with development teams to facilitate a common understanding of security findings and applicability. Qualifications

Required

 

Ability to obtain a U.S. government Security ClearanceMaster's Degree and 3 years of relevant experience; ORBachelor's Degree and 5 years of relevant experience; ORNo degree and 9 years of relevant experiencePossesses at least one professional certification relevant to the technical service provided. Maintain a certification relevant to the product being deployed and/or maintained.

 

Preferred

 

Former Developer or Systems Administrator experienceWorking knowledge of technologies used for building and deploying enterprise applications, such as, Maven, Grade, GIT, Jenkins, Ansible, Java, C#/.NET, Apache Tomcat, Apache HTTP Server, IIS, F5, Oracle,  MSSQLSEVER, PostGresWorking knowledge and experience in AWS and Azure GovCloudsAbility to analyze DISA STIG audit compliance scan results and provide recommendations for resolutionAnalyze security environment, provide recommendationsWorking knowledge of JIRA, Service Now or equivalentWorking knowledge of operating system and dynamic application security testing scan tools – Tenable and MicroFocus WebInspectExperience using Python to automate tasks

 

Certifications

 

AWS or Microsoft Cloud certificationsCertified Information Systems Security Professional (CISSP)Other Cybersecurity technology specific certifications About steampunk
